After waking up early in the morning Jason had to think carefully about his plans for the next 30 hours.
Without Artemis, his chances to hunt a five-star wild beast reduced drastically and Jason wasn´t confident to kill one with his current strength.
His injury wasn´t deep and wouldn´t hinder his movements but his strength was the biggest problem, right at this moment.
Thinking carefully, Jason decided to use the remaining energy inside the mana stone to force a breakthrough of his rank.
Throughout the last two weeks, he had stabilized his mana core and in a week at most, he would be able to enter the 4th Novice rank naturally without issues but he didn't have that time right now.
The small mana stone Jason had still left was half-filled which was probably enough to force a breakthrough in his rank.
After forcing a breakthrough his energy would be quite unstable for a while before he could advance again but it was his best option at the moment.
Once he advances, his physique and mana core would grow in size and he would be one step closer to the strength of a five-star wild beast.
Jason sat down, but before he would breakthrough he still followed his daily routine and entered the soul world to practice the Heaven's Hell technique.
Due to his determination to practice the soul technique three times a day his soul energy increased slowly but steadily and Jason was hopeful, that he would be able to get a soul energy of four before Artemis advanced again.
Leaving the soul world, he took the mana stone in both hands before releasing the remaining stored mana at once.
A small storm of thin mana enveloped Jason as his pores opened instinctively.
Absorbing the whole mana in his surrounding greedily, Jason´s mana core ached and it looked quite bad as his eyes turned red when drops of blood sprinkled the sleeping bag he was sitting on.
Blood flowed out of his orifices while his head turned red.
The amount of mana he absorbed was almost too much for him to handle at the moment when the mana core forcefully accepted the mana and increased in size.
The core however could only slowly enlarge its size while Jason had to endure the painful pressure for quite a long time.
Fortunately, due to the enlargement of the Mana core, the pressure grew weaker over time and after an hour Jason could handle the pressure without any problems.

His body was enveloped by a white cocoon and only when his mana core reached the 4th Novice rank, it slowly dissolved, while his physique also followed suit.
Because of Artemis' additional amplification, Jason had a mana core of a larger size and it was almost comparable to the 6th Novice rank while his physique was at the 5th Novice rank.
He was still much weaker than average five-star wild beasts but his chances to kill one with a crafty assassination or some other tricks increased a lot.
Eating a small breakfast, washing up, and changing his clothes, Jason left the tent and entered the one-star plains wild zone once again.
The increase of one's strength caused by the novice rank was minuscule but Jason still felt much stronger today.
One could say that the wild beast and novice ranks were not even the beginning of one's journey in the vast world as each increase in level gave only slight enhancements in strength.
If Jason had a soulbond like Greg he would bash up all wild ranked beasts without any problems, but that wasn´t the case, unfortunately.
Almost a month passed since Greg formed his soulbond and the bull calf was most likely almost matured, with its strength at the later awakened rank or first evolved rank.
The amplification the bull provided to Greg was definitely a few times larger than Artemis enhancement, even if Greg´s soul would only give him 1% share.
Even if Greg was at the 1st Novice rank with the enhancement of a strong soulbond like the reinforced horned bull, he would be able to easily crush numerous wild beasts with only his physique.
But luckily Jason didn't even think about that otherwise, he might be extremely frustrated and demotivated.
Strolling around the wild zone with his dagger firmly gripped, Jason felt lonely.
To avoid that, he focused even more on his surroundings.
Many groups of youths were fighting large groups of beasts and Jason couldn't find any solo five-star beasts, so he honed his dagger skills while fighting three- and four-star wild beasts.
Until lunch, he hadn't found a single five-star wild beast as he went back into the dome in order to practice his Heaven's Hell technique.
Finishin lunch, Jason went out again straight into the wild zone where he saw pack of 9 five-star greater horned wolves besieging a group of four youths that tried to get into the dome.
Unfortunately, they were hindered by the Beasts.

Before Jason did something unnecessary, he activated his mana eyes to look if the group could handle the situation or if they needed his help.
Upon inspecting the youths he noticed that all of them were at the 7th Novice rank which was above average for their age and they should be able to handle one five-star Beast for each of them with their superior equipment and armor.
However, Jason noticed something in particular.
The equipment they wore was good but not extremely expensive and even while being outnumbered, nobody pulled out a gun to save themselves.
Thinking about the situation they were in, Jason concluded that they didn't own a mana gun or the ammunition was already used up so, he wanted to help them out.
Maybe their martial art techniques were also not on par with the instinctive movements of a five-star wild beast but Jason wouldn´t just watch someone dying in front of him.
His heart began to thump loudly as he himself knew that this decision was probably dumb due to his low rank, but he couldn't just let his brethren die without even trying to help out.
The wolves had almost surrounded the small youth group and a few already pounced at them when a black-haired golden-eyed youth appeared between two greater horned wolves that stood only two meters apart from each other.
Jason had no time to hesitate as he used almost a quarter of his advanced mana to enhance his lower body.
With his breathtaking speed, he appeared between two greater horned wolves that were unaware of his advancement.
He enhanced his dagger with a layer of mana before stabbing out with it drawing a clean cut at one of the wolf's throat before he pulled the dagger out with a smooth movement.
Not a single noise except a loud thump left the dead wolf´s body as blood spurted out of its wound as the large body fell on the side.
But this wasn't all as Jason's eyes brightened up when he spun around only to pierce the dagger into the bewildered greater horned wolf's neck which caused a loud crack to resound through the whole battlefield.
Because Jason enhanced his dagger with a layer of mana, the dagger's sharpness and firmness were enhanced and definitely strong enough to pierce through the cervical spine without many difficulties.
Jason killed two five-star greater horned wolves without much difficulty due to his perfect assassination attempt.
However, the battle was still not over as seven greater horned wolves were still alive.
And only five of them were already in a battle with the youths while another one was jumping into the fray.
But one greater horned wolf noticed that two of its brethren were missing when it heard two loud noises only a second ago.
Turning around, it saw the two dead wolves and a youth standing only a few meters away from itself, rushing at it with a fast speed.
Looking at the black-haired youth with blood-stains on his face, the wolf went immediately into a rage before it saw the youth's deep golden glowing eyes.
Its rage disspated almost immediately without leaving any trace of it behind as the wolf´s body began to shiver, looking into these cold golden eyes.
The Wolf was intimidated and it felt as if the Grim Reaper knocked at its door welcoming it to the abyss.
It wanted to retreat and run away from the youth as far as possible but before it could even turn around, the youth was only a meter apart from it.
Jason noticed the wolves' hesitation but he wasn't sure why that was the case, as it was extremely unusual.
Not caring about the situation, Jason used the newly obtained opening to slide under its stomach to avoid a sudden attack from its head.
Its stomach was cleanly cut open and blood fountains and organs spilled out onto Jason who jumped up after wiping his face.
He had used up more than half of his mana and he supervised the battle of the four youths and remaining six greater horned wolves to help out if needed.
It was seen as immoral to kill the prey of another person and Jason provided only a little bit support.
Only slightly more than six minutes later the last wolf was finally finished off.
However before that happened Jason had already left the youths to pick up his three five-star wild beast corpses.
He had killed them so they belonged to him, while the youths didn't even think about taking them from him because they were grateful for his help.
Jason wasn't really good with social interactions and he left the youths after a short chat.
The group of four youths mainly thanked Jason and they wanted to give him something in return but he declined politely before leaving the scene.
